URL: https://www.opennet.me/cgi-bin/openforum/vsluhboard.cgi
Форум: vsluhforumID1
Нить номер: 63447
[ Назад ]

Исходное сообщение
"Переадресация с http на https"

Отправлено Monty , 18-Янв-06 13:29 
Подскажите, пожалуйста, как граммотнее всего сделать переадресацию http на https.
Т.е., если пользователь заходит на http://site.ru он бы автоматически перенаправлялся на https://site.ru
Заранее спасибо.

Содержание

Сообщения в этом обсуждении
"Переадресация с http на https"
Отправлено HackerCB , 18-Янв-06 15:19 
>Подскажите, пожалуйста, как граммотнее всего сделать переадресацию http на https.
>Т.е., если пользователь заходит на http://site.ru он бы автоматически перенаправлялся на https://site.ru
>
>Заранее спасибо.

на http://www.host.ru прописать в index:

Location: https://www.host.ru



"Переадресация с http на https"
Отправлено Monty , 18-Янв-06 16:30 
А возможно сделать это средствами самого Apache?
Например, используя URL rewrite или дерективу Redirect?

"Переадресация с http на https"
Отправлено Дениска , 18-Янв-06 16:36 
>А возможно сделать это средствами самого Apache?
>Например, используя URL rewrite или дерективу Redirect?

посмотри в сторону модреврайт, хотя я не уверен на 100%


"Переадресация с http на https"
Отправлено Simps , 18-Янв-06 16:45 
>Подскажите, пожалуйста, как граммотнее всего сделать переадресацию http на https.
>Т.е., если пользователь заходит на http://site.ru он бы автоматически перенаправлялся на https://site.ru
>
>Заранее спасибо.

RewriteCond  %{HTTPS}      !=on
RewriteCond  %{HTTP_HOST}  site.ru [OR]
RewriteRule  ^(.*)$ https://%{HTTP_HOST}%{REQUEST_URI&#...


"Переадресация с http на https"
Отправлено whisper , 17-Фев-06 00:00 
>Подскажите, пожалуйста, как граммотнее всего сделать переадресацию http на https.
>Т.е., если пользователь заходит на http://site.ru он бы автоматически перенаправлялся на https://site.ru
>
>Заранее спасибо.

Пример, дальше думаю сам разберешься:

<VirtualHost *:80>
    ServerName server.ru
    Redirect permanent / https://www.server.ru/
</VirtualHost>